Rías Baixas: Home to Albariño

Rías Baixas makes some of the world’s most elegant white wines and is home to the native grape variety, Albariño. The wine region occupies a lush green corridor of northwest Spain on the cool, Atlantic coast, an area known as Galicia.

Muy Atlántico

Crisp, light and refreshing, Albariño from Rías Baixas derives natural elegance from its misty, coastal terroir. Albariño is the perfect pairing for the fresh, local seafood pulled from the cold waters of the Atlantic.
